4 The most important religious Communities contributing to archival Herritage in Croatia Roman catholic Church  (roman tradition) Greek catholic Church  (byzantine tradition – unity with Roman catholic church) Serbian ortodox Church Reformation Churches Jewis religious Community Islam religious Community

5 Necessary to understand typology and hierarchical archive levels of Croatian religious communities typology and the importance of the preserved archives content most important data resources and their application

6 Dispersion religious Archival heritage in two different contexts: The holdings and collections of archival heritage of religious communities, which are preserved in public archive institutions as their own materials. The holdings and collections which are preserved within the religious institutions and archives as their own materials.

7 Register The result of the cooperation between Croatian state archive and the religious communities:  Register of archive funds and collections of Republic of Croatia, which was published in 2006.  ARHiNET - a network information system for describing, processing and managing archival material. The most religious communities do not have any published registers of their own archives

8 Access Access to religious archives is mainly limited, but varies in different institutions.  There are some archives which are easy to access, including via internet  The other ones with limited or no access to rather at all conventional documents.

9 Content of religious Archives The records about the history of the very institutions. The other holdings and collections, gathered, donated or deposited during the history. The most important documents:  notarial documents,  register of births, marriages and deaths,  records of Canon visitations (inspections) and  Status animarum

11 Some Examples of good Practice in Croatia The one hundred year old cooperation between Roman Catholic Archdiocese archives in Zagreb and Croatian State Archives Jewish research and documenting Center “Cendo”Zagreb

12 Endeavors at international Level International Council on Archives (ICA) - “Section of Archives of Churches and Religious Denominations” (SKR) UNESCO portal has the links of the religious communities archives, associations and organizations all over the world which take care of religious heritage archive
